Why do people get charges like this from The Chop House?
- Food and Beverage Purchases: Customers may see charges for dining in or takeout orders they placed at The Chop House.
- Online Reservations: Charges for reservation fees or deposits may appear if a booking was made online.
- Event Reservations: Fees for private events or group bookings might result in charges on customer accounts.
- Gift Cards: If a customer purchased a gift card, it could show up as a charge when it was bought online or in-person.
- Promotional Charges: Customers might notice charges related to promotional events or special dinners that require a ticket purchase.
- Membership Fees: If they signed up for any club or membership program related to The Chop House, recurring fees may show on statements.
- Cancellation Fees: Charges might occur if a reservation was canceled within a certain time frame and the restaurant has a cancellation policy in place.
- Customer Service Errors: Occasionally, billing errors or duplicate charges could appear on statements due to processing issues.
- Delivery Services: If an order was placed through a delivery service, that service's fee might also reflect as a charge from The Chop House.
If I see this charge, what should I do?
If you see this charge and aren’t expecting it, you have various options.
First, try to contact the thechophouse.com via one of the support methods we listed below and inquire about the charge. See if they will refund it and cancel any associated subscriptions you might have.
If the thechophouse.com refused to issue a refund or you cannot get in touch with the company, call your bank or financial institution and open a credit card dispute. Record screenshot evidence from your prior conversations with thechophouse.com, and use that to open your credit card dispute. Tell your bank or credit card issuer that you do not recognize the charge and do not recall signing up for the service.
